John 1:9 Interlinear

That was Light the true which lighteth every man that cometh into the world

Word-by-Word Analysis

#OriginalStrong'sEnglishDefinition
1ἮνG2258That wasi (thou, etc.) was (wast or were)
2τὸG3588the (sometimes to be supplied, at others omitted, in english idiom)
3φῶςG5457Lightluminousness (in the widest application, natural or artificial, abstract or concrete, literal or figurative)
4τὸG3588the (sometimes to be supplied, at others omitted, in english idiom)
5ἀληθινόνG228the truetruthful
6G3739whichthe relatively (sometimes demonstrative) pronoun, who, which, what, that
7φωτίζειG5461lightethto shed rays, i.e., to shine or (transitively) to brighten up (literally or figuratively)
8πάνταG3956every manall, any, every, the whole
9ἄνθρωπονG444man-faced, i.e., a human being
10ἐρχόμενονG2064that comethto come or go (in a great variety of applications, literally and figuratively)
11εἰςG1519intoto or into (indicating the point reached or entered), of place, time, or (figuratively) purpose (result, etc.); also in adverbial phrases
12τὸνG3588the (sometimes to be supplied, at others omitted, in english idiom)
13κόσμονG2889the worldorderly arrangement, i.e., decoration; by implication, the world (including its inhabitants, literally or figuratively (morally))
